For everybody's benefits here, I have gathered and summarize all the things that you need to take note for applying the DST2007 patch wirelessly via the Patch Manager:
Caution #1: It is recommended that you deploy the RIM DST 2007 patch manager to
an initial group of 100 users and record the impact upon
system performance. Use that initial deployment as a benchmark to gauge the size of subsequent deployment groups.
Caution #2: It is recommended that you
deploy the RIM DST 2007 patch during off-peak hours but not overnight.
Caution #3: Allow your BlackBerry devices to download third party applications and
access external servers for at least 24 hours after the last group of BlackBerry devices is configured to receive the RIM DST 2007 patch. (
Source: KB12286 - Proxy server is restricting access to DST 2007 upgrades)

Additional Information:
1. Once the upgrade files have been installed on a BlackBerry device, it must be reset before the changes take effect. This reset could take 15 to 30 minutes to complete. (
Source: KB12258 - BlackBerry device user is prompted to restart after installing the 2007 DST upgrade)
2. If the RIM DST 2007 patch manager download the update file after into
User Mode, allowing the BlackBerry to download the patch manually Options > 2007 DST Patch.
3. RIM is providing an application called
DST2007Query.exe that is designed to let IT administrators verify that all BlackBerry devices have been updated. The application will send a query to the Configuration database and report how many devices have and have not been updated.
4. If the device is reporting "2007 DST patch applied", trust the device. I was informed that the
DST2007Query.exe is not reporting as it should be as devices may not be able to acknowledge over-the-air back to the BES that the patch has successfully been applied.

Known Issue:
1. Windows DST Hotfix KB928388 causing calendar appointment to be 1 hour ahead in Outlook/Exchange.
